novos at a glance
novos is a static site generator (SSG), similar to Hugo, Zola, and Jekyll. It is written in Rust and uses the Tera template engine, which is similar to Jinja2, Django templates, and Liquid.
Content is written in CommonMark, a strongly defined, highly compatible specification of Markdown.
novos uses pulldown-cmark to parse markup files (Markdown). It (pulldown-cmark) adds a few additional features such as parsing footnotes, Github flavored tables, Github flavored task lists and strikethrough.
SSGs use dynamic templates to transform content into static HTML pages. Static sites are thus very fast and require no databases, making them easy to host. A comparison between static and dynamic sites, such as WordPress, Drupal, and Django, can be found here.
